AI Advancements in Oil Shale Mining: Enefit Kaevandused AS Leading the Charge Towards Sustainability
In the realm of resource extraction, the integration of artificial intelligence (AI) technologies has led to significant advancements in efficiency, safety, and sustainability. This article delves into the application of AI within the context of Enefit Kaevandused AS, formerly known as Eesti Põlevkivi and Eesti Energia Kaevandused, a prominent mining company situated in Jõhvi, Estonia. Specializing in oil shale mining, Enefit Kaevandused plays a pivotal role in supplying shale oil and fueling oil shale-fired power stations in northeastern Estonia.
